Drawing, Design for an Altar at San Petronio, Bologna
This is a Drawing. It was created by Flaminio Innocenzi Minozzi. It is dated late 18th century and we acquired it in 1931. Its medium is pen and brown ink, brush and gray wash on off-white laid paper. It is a part of the Drawings, Prints, and Graphic Design department.
